I've been discussing with a mate lately about which we think is the best Heavy Cavalry unit in the game.
I think we've settled on Black Knights.
Fear Causing, Unbreakable, 2+ Save, Killing Blow, Great S & T.
All for about the price of a Brettonian Knight of the Realm.
Combined with the Banner of the Barrows they can be nearly unstoppable.
Cold One Knights are ok, but expensive, Stupid and have poor toughness.
Empire Knights, Sliver Helms are pretty average. Chaos Knights are really expensive. Orcs don't have a great armour save.

In terms of Raw Power Blood Knights win.
I actually think that, and feel free to chastise me for this, Inner Circle Empire Knights may be the best value for their points. Nothing even remotely close to their points has a 1+ armour save, and they're strength 6 on the charge. Good combination of toughness and power.
Here's the problem with this poll though - you don't generally put a unit down on the table due to its raw power. Generally they're put on the table to fit a pre-defined niche that is lacking in an army in order to strengthen the army as a whole. Ie., you don't take a unit of knights because they're strong and can womp things on the charge, you take knights because you need a hammer to support your anvil, or you need a distraction, or you need a unit that can take shooting. I mean, let's face it, games are generally not won or lost by knights, save for most Brettonian armies. Knights are merely a small factor.
